Oxford Prep proved they can win big last Thursday (they won by 11) and on Monday they proved they can win the close ones too. They skirted past the Franklin Academy Patriots 5-3. The victory continues a trend for the Griffins in their matchups with the Patriots: they've now won six in a row.

The team relied heavily on Hunter Woodlief, who went a perfect 4-for-4 with three RBI and one double. Those four hits gave him a new career-high. Another player making a difference was Gage Hobgood, who scored two runs while going 1-for-4.
Oxford Prep's record is now 2-0. As for Franklin Academy, they are on a four-game losing streak (dating back to last season) that has dropped them down to 0-3.
Coming up, Oxford Prep will be playing at home against Falls Lake at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day. As for Franklin Academy, they are taking a road trip to square off against North Johnston at 6:00 p.m. on Wednesday.
